About Pochito

Pochito dishes out genuine Chilean street eats and soulful home cooking just minutes from Sydney Airport. The kitchen turns out flaky baked beef pastries alongside four-cheese empanadas dropped fresh into the fryer until molten and stretchy. South American expats drop by for comforting bowls of cazuela de costilla, loaded churrasco sandwiches stacked with tender steak and mashed avocado, and completos slicked with mayo and chopped tomato. House-made pebre brings a sharp hit of coriander and chili to the table, while sweet alfajores and glasses of peach-infused mote con huesillo wrap up a quick meal before boarding.

Before you head over

Practical advice on seating times, ordering empanadas, and airport travel.

  • Arrive early on Sundays

    Tables can fill quickly and seating can be limited, particularly on Sundays, so arriving early helps secure a table without a long wait.

  • Mix fried and baked empanadas

    Empanada styles vary by recipe: cheese empanadas are fried to order for a gooey bite, while savory beef and chicken fillings are baked. Order both to experience both preparations.

  • Coordinate airport travel and parking

    Located near Sydney Airport's domestic terminal with easy street parking, Pochito is ideal for grabbing takeaway or dining before flights.
